程序自启动的原因和解决方法如下:
系统设置
允许自动启动:部分手机系统允许应用程序在后台自动启动,这可能是为了提高用户体验或性能优化。你可以检查手机的系统设置,查看是否允许应用程序自动启动,并关闭此功能。
应用程序权限
权限设置:应用程序可能通过获取权限在后台自动启动。你可以检查各个应用程序的权限设置,确保没有意外启动的情况。有些应用程序可能需要在后台运行以保持登录状态或提供持续的服务。
预装系统应用
安全策略或系统优化:预装系统应用可能因为安全策略或系统优化设置而自动启动。你可以尝试进入开发者选项,禁用所有非系统应用的自启动权限,然后逐一排查问题来源。
软件更新或bug
新特性或误操作:软件更新后可能自带新的特性或者bug导致的误操作,也会导致程序自启动。你可以尝试更新到最新版本或联系软件开发者反馈问题。
网络连接
异常情况:网络断开或不稳定等问题也可能导致程序自动启动。检查网络连接是否正常,排除网络问题。
硬件问题
固件问题:某些情况下,手机固件问题也可能导致程序自启动。例如,翻新机可能因为电池问题频繁重启。你可以尝试重新刷固件或检查硬件是否存在问题。
第三方软件
手机管家或安全软件:部分第三方软件如手机管家或安全软件提供了禁止自启动的功能。你可以使用这些工具来管理应用程序的启动行为。
注册表信息
注册表未删除:某些程序在安装时会将信息写入注册表,导致程序在开机时自动启动。你可以尝试删除相关程序的注册表信息来解决问题。
建议
检查系统设置:定期检查并调整手机系统设置,确保应用程序不会在后台自动启动。
更新软件:保持应用程序和系统更新到最新版本,以修复可能存在的bug。
检查权限:仔细检查每个应用程序的权限设置,确保没有不必要的自启动权限。
使用工具:利用手机自带的管理工具或第三方软件来管理应用程序的启动行为。
备份数据:在进行任何系统更改或恢复出厂设置前,务必备份重要数据,以防数据丢失。